Radiohead’s Colin Greenwood to Join Nick Cave on Solo Tour

Colin Greenwood

Nick Cave has announced a North American tour for the fall, but he won’t be totally alone. Radiohead bassist Colin Greenwood will accompany the singer/songwriter on the outing.

The outing begins September 19th in Asheville, North Carolina, and will head north into Canada before cutting down the midwest and into Texas. Its final shows are scheduled for dates in Los Angeles, California, on October 27th and 28th.

Greenwood joined Cave and Warren Ellis for a series of gigs last year. You can get a taste of their collaboration in this concert film and documentary Live at Hanging Rock:
